Here is a pressure timeline. . .
May 4
8:00 am : System pressure 85 PSI. PRV Pressure at factory setting 85 PSI
3:00 pm : Recorded ambient outside temperature 81.5 deg F
5:00 pm : System pressure 146 PSI
8:20 pm : System pressure 106 PSI
May 5
3:00 am : Recorded outside ambient temperature 54.5 deg F
7:00 am : System pressure 85 PSI; Recorded outside ambient temperature 56 deg F
1:00 pm : System pressure 120 PSI; Recorded outside ambient temperature 77.5 deg F
3:45 pm : System pressure 140 PSI; Recorded outside ambient temperature 79 deg F
8:00 pm : System pressure 110 PSI; Recorded outside ambient temperature 71 deg F
9:00 pm : System pressure 100 PSI; Recorded outside ambient temperature 67 deg F
May 6
8:00 am : System pressure 85 PSI; Recorded outside ambient temperature 62 degrees F
Likely the heat of the garage attic where the pipes are caused the pressure increase.
The trick will be monitor temperature on a very hot day and on a very cold day.
Maybe I need an expansion tank after all. It is likely I never noticed the wide range of temperatures all these years. It makes sense the pressure rises with the heat of the garage attic during the day. I was thinking of putting an attic fan to keep the garage cool. That would keep the pipes in the ceiling 20 degrees cooler during the heat of the day.
